WebMetronidazole is a very common and useful medication for most anal sac abscesses and is what I use frequently. My typical approach is antibiotic therapy for 10-14 days and then I recheck them. If the infection is still present then often I recommend flushing the sacs and infusing medication directly into them. WebApr 19, 2011 · In my experience expressing the anal sacs weekly, putting an antibiotic/steroid medication directly into the anal sac after each expression combined with oral antibiotics will in most cases clear the infection. It may take 3-6 weeks. Dogs with allergies seems to have more anal sac issues. Dogs, like all Carnivorans, also possess two anal sacs, or scent glands. These sacs communicate with the surface of the skin by ducts which open on either side of the anus.
